Tesla has reportedly ceased production of its solar roof tiles, a product introduced in 2017. The decision marks a significant shift for the company's renewable energy division, which had positioned the solar roof as a premium, integrated solution for home energy. The discontinuation raises questions about Tesla's long-term commitment to solar energy generation for residential properties, a sector it initially aimed to disrupt.
This move comes as company leadership, including CEO Elon Musk, reportedly prioritizes advancements in artificial intelligence and other ventures, such as Neuralink and xAI. The company's focus on AI and its expressed interest in fossil fuels for power generation have led to speculation about a re-evaluation of its renewable energy strategy. The Solar Roof, while innovative, faced challenges with production scale and cost, impacting its widespread adoption.
